Flea Bites

When a pet gets flea bites, you have to chase down fleas and may even get a few bites yourself. You might be tempted to think that's all there is to flea bites, but there's more. Flea bites can have a severe effect on a pet's health. Many pets get allergic reactions from the bites and they may also chew at the bites because they're so itchy. Then, they can swallow one of them and get tapeworms from it. They can also get anemia from being bitten so many times. In addition, fleas can spread a wide range of diseases to pets. They often spread bacteria that cause preventable diseases and make pets sick. 

Tick Bites

Like fleas, ticks have a lot of bacteria on them and can spread bacterial diseases. The diseases. including things like Lyme disease and Rocky Mountain spotted fever, can lead to death. Without preventative care your pet is in danger of getting these diseases. Even if your pet stays inside all the time, he can still could attract a tick or flea and should be on these medications, if for nothing else than peace of mind. Many of these medications can protect your pet from both fleas and ticks, and some also protect against heartworms or other types of worms. You can also bring your pet to the vet every year for a health exam. Both fleas and ticks are best prevented before they become a problem.
